Why A Track SystemWe implemented the track system in 2019. Having the horses on a perimeter track is brilliant! We are able to control the amount of grass the horses eat, encourage movement on surfaces that will trim the hooves naturally and control over grazing in the pastures. Horses are meant to eat fibre (dried up grasses), not lush green grass (high in sugar), most horses can tolerate green grass but a few can become insulant resistant (like a diabetic that cannot tolerate sugar) , which will cause the fatty tissues in the body to inflame causing pain in movement. A Track system gives the ability to control the sugar intake, control obesity! Yes obesity in a problem for horses too! Our track system has two.... Neko our sweet Andalusian is an IR horse so he lives on the outside track and we have the ability to better control his sugar levels. For all horses living domestically, movement is the key to their good health and great hooves. And this works 100% with HGM!
